Shell vs BP — Which Is Cheaper for UK Drivers?

Shell and BP are the two biggest branded fuel retailers in the UK. But which offers better prices, better fuel, and better loyalty rewards? Here is an honest comparison.

Price Comparison

Shell and BP price their fuel similarly — the difference between them at nearby stations is typically just 1 to 2 pence per litre. Neither brand is consistently cheaper than the other; it depends entirely on local competition and pricing decisions at individual stations.

Both brands are, however, consistently 5 to 10 pence per litre more expensive than supermarket forecourts. If price is your main concern, Asda, Tesco, Sainsbury's and Morrisons will almost always beat both Shell and BP.

Premium Fuels

Both brands offer premium fuel ranges:

  • Shell V-Power Unleaded — 99 RON, cleaning additives, friction modifiers
  • BP Ultimate Unleaded — 97 RON, ACTIVE technology cleaning additives
  • Shell V-Power Diesel — Higher cetane number, advanced cleaning additives
  • BP Ultimate Diesel — ACTIVE technology, cetane improver

Both premium ranges cost 15 to 20 pence more per litre than standard fuel. Independent testing shows similar performance from both brands. For most drivers, neither premium product justifies the extra cost — read our premium diesel guide for details.

Loyalty Schemes

Shell Go+ offers an instant per-litre discount (typically 1p off) every time you fill up. No points to collect, no redemption hassle — the saving is applied at the pump via the Shell app or a Go+ card.

BP BPme awards points per litre that can be redeemed for fuel discounts or other rewards via the BPme app. The effective saving is similar to Shell Go+ but requires accumulating and redeeming points.

Both schemes save you roughly £10 to £15 per year at most — useful, but far less than the £65 to £130 you could save by switching to a supermarket forecourt.

The Verdict

There is very little to separate Shell and BP on price, fuel quality, or loyalty rewards. Choose whichever is more convenient for your daily routine. But for the biggest savings, consider whether you need a branded station at all — supermarkets sell the same quality standard fuel for significantly less.

How many Shell and BP stations are there in the UK?

Shell operates around 730 forecourts and BP around 860 across the UK. Both have nationwide coverage, though BP has a slightly larger network. Both brands are often found at motorway service stations.
